We will continually update this list with further resources as they become available - GREENHOUSE GASES - Animal agriculture is responsible for 18 percent of greenhouse gas emissions, more than the combined exhaust from all transportation. The statistics used in the film were based on the best information we had available while producing the film. The science and research done on the true impacts of animal agriculture is always growing.
